Worker safety is a paramount concern in warehousing and distribution center operations. However, facility managers and manufacturers can expect even more scrutiny following the recent National Emphasis Program on warehouse safety announced by the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A). Learn what this development means for your establishment and what you can do to meet compliance requirements.
In July 2023, OSHA issued a directive on increased safety inspections at warehouses, fulfillment centers and related facilities. The program describes policies and procedures for OSHA officers to follow when inspecting certain high-injury-rate retail establishments, including warehousing and distribution center operations, mail processing, and parcel delivery services.
